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.11.27;
Скачать: CL | DM;

Вниз

Как положить панель на нужную страницу TabConrol`a   Найти похожие ветки 

 
DmiSb   (2005-03-29 09:20) [0]

Уважаемые мастера. Подскажите как сделать это имея только хендл странички. Делал так :
 Panel:=NewPanel(form, esRaised ).SetPosition( 212, 40 );
 SetParent(Panel.Handle, hwd);
 Panel.BringToFront;  
где hwd:=TabControl1.Pages[0].Handle;
Панель появляется над всеми страницами, хотя жестко пишу что на нулевой странице должна быть. Что не так ?


 
thaddy   (2005-03-29 16:32) [1]

Newpanel(Tabcontrol1.pages[0],esRaised).setalign(caClient);


 
DmiSb   (2005-03-30 07:05) [2]

Не-а, я знаю что
 Newpanel(Tabcontrol1.pages[0],esRaised).setalign(caClient); работает, однако смысл затеи в том, что Panel лежит в DLL, и в качестве Parent хотелось бы передавать хендл странички. Но если это не реально, тогда от этой затеи откажусь, буду передавать в качестве Parent Tabcontrol1.pages[0].



Страницы: 1 вся ветка

Текущий архив: 2005.11.27;
Скачать: CL | DM;

Наверх




Память: 0.46 MB
Время: 0.025 c
14-1131228298
alexdrob
2005-11-06 01:04
2005.11.27
Браузер отображает не все страницы.


4-1127236548
Sphinx
2005-09-20 21:15
2005.11.27
SetWindowsHookEx и невнимательность ?


9-1121172680
Trof
2005-07-12 16:51
2005.11.27
Poser и анимация.


14-1130860799
oleggar
2005-11-01 18:59
2005.11.27
clipper 5.3


10-1108539807
Карелин Артем
2005-02-16 10:43
2005.11.27
CreateRemoteComObject и обьект Automation на другом компьютере.